【android开发】手机应用管理器的实现(完整版)

上传者: lixinhuixin | 上传时间: 2019-10-08 00:38:59 | 文件大小: 883KB | 文件类型: RAR
之前几篇文章我们介绍了如何去获取手机应用程序列表,已经实现对应用程序的一些操作:运行、卸载、分享。这个三个功能相对是比较简单,对于如何实现对一个应用程序加锁,这个相对复杂一点。在一些情况下,我们想对一个软件加锁,来保护我们的隐私或者增加安全,比如支付宝、银行软件,这些软件加锁都是有必要。前一段时间一直忙于项目,没对博客进行跟进,今天我们将介绍一下如何实现软件加锁。

文件下载

资源详情

[{"title":"( 90 个子文件 883KB ) 【android开发】手机应用管理器的实现(完整版)","children":[{"title":"AppSystem","children":[{"title":".project <span style='color:#111;'> 845B </span>","children":null,"spread":false},{"title":"project.properties <span style='color:#111;'> 563B </span>","children":null,"spread":false},{"title":"lint.xml <span style='color:#111;'> 53B </span>","children":null,"spread":false},{"title":"src","children":[{"title":"com","children":[{"title":"xinhui","children":[{"title":"service","children":[{"title":"WatchAppService.java <span style='color:#111;'> 2.89KB </span>","children":null,"spread":false}],"spread":true},{"title":"ui","children":[{"title":"KeyboardUtil.java <span style='color:#111;'> 3.13KB </span>","children":null,"spread":false},{"title":"MainActivity.java <span style='color:#111;'> 23.95KB </span>","children":null,"spread":false},{"title":"AppInfoProvider.java <span style='color:#111;'> 2.11KB </span>","children":null,"spread":false},{"title":"AppInfo.java <span style='color:#111;'> 1.02KB </span>","children":null,"spread":false},{"title":"LockAppActivity.java <span style='color:#111;'> 3.96KB </span>","children":null,"spread":false}],"spread":true},{"title":"data","children":[{"title":"HandleDB.java <span style='color:#111;'> 1.79KB </span>","children":null,"spread":false},{"title":"DBHelper.java <span style='color:#111;'> 1.12K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true}],"spread":true},{"title":"AndroidManifest.xml <span style='color:#111;'> 1.46KB </span>","children":null,"spread":false},{"title":"res","children":[{"title":"drawable-ldpi","children":[{"title":"local_popup_bg.9.png <span style='color:#111;'> 3.93KB </span>","children":null,"spread":false}],"spread":true},{"title":"xml","children":[{"title":"symbols.xml <span style='color:#111;'> 1.05KB </span>","children":null,"spread":false}],"spread":true},{"title":"drawable-hdpi","children":[{"title":"viewbackground.png <span style='color:#111;'> 183.30KB </span>","children":null,"spread":false},{"title":"img1.png <span style='color:#111;'> 2.99KB </span>","children":null,"spread":false},{"title":"ic_setting_pwd.png <span style='color:#111;'> 4.63KB </span>","children":null,"spread":false},{"title":"lock.png <span style='color:#111;'> 3.99KB </span>","children":null,"spread":false},{"title":"ic_launcher.png <span style='color:#111;'> 9.18KB </span>","children":null,"spread":false},{"title":"local_po12pup_bg.9 <span style='color:#111;'> 5.40KB </span>","children":null,"spread":false},{"title":"img3.png <span style='color:#111;'> 2.94KB </span>","children":null,"spread":false},{"title":"app_icon.ico <span style='color:#111;'> 97.34KB </span>","children":null,"spread":false},{"title":"img4_lock.png <span style='color:#111;'> 3.96KB </span>","children":null,"spread":false},{"title":"list_back.png <span style='color:#111;'> 5.27KB </span>","children":null,"spread":false},{"title":"local_popup_bg.9.png <span style='color:#111;'> 2.88KB </span>","children":null,"spread":false},{"title":"blue_btn.png <span style='color:#111;'> 4.35KB </span>","children":null,"spread":false},{"title":"unlock.png <span style='color:#111;'> 3.79KB </span>","children":null,"spread":false},{"title":"logo.jpg <span style='color:#111;'> 86.36KB </span>","children":null,"spread":false},{"title":"app_unlock.png <span style='color:#111;'> 2.67KB </span>","children":null,"spread":false},{"title":"sym_keyboard_delete.png <span style='color:#111;'> 3.12KB </span>","children":null,"spread":false},{"title":"img2.png <span style='color:#111;'> 3.71KB </span>","children":null,"spread":false}],"spread":false},{"title":"values-v11","children":[{"title":"styles.xml <span style='color:#111;'> 398B </span>","children":null,"spread":false}],"spread":true},{"title":"menu","children":[{"title":"main_layout.xml <span style='color:#111;'> 263B </span>","children":null,"spread":false}],"spread":true},{"title":"drawable","children":[{"title":"local_popup_bg.9.png <span style='color:#111;'> 3.93KB </span>","children":null,"spread":false}],"spread":true},{"title":"drawable-mdpi","children":[{"title":"ic_launcher.png <span style='color:#111;'> 5.11KB </span>","children":null,"spread":false},{"title":"local_popup_bg.9.png <span style='color:#111;'> 4.11KB </span>","children":null,"spread":false}],"spread":true},{"title":"layout","children":[{"title":"set_pwd.xml <span style='color:#111;'> 1.71KB </span>","children":null,"spread":false},{"title":"app_manager_item.xml <span style='color:#111;'> 1.26KB </span>","children":null,"spread":false},{"title":"main_layout.xml <span style='color:#111;'> 2.21KB </span>","children":null,"spread":false},{"title":"popup_item.xml <span style='color:#111;'> 3.59KB </span>","children":null,"spread":false},{"title":"change_pwd.xml <span style='color:#111;'> 2.49KB </span>","children":null,"spread":false},{"title":"input_pwd.xml <span style='color:#111;'> 3.17KB </span>","children":null,"spread":false}],"spread":true},{"title":"values-sw600dp","children":[{"title":"dimens.xml <span style='color:#111;'> 203B </span>","children":null,"spread":false}],"spread":false},{"title":"drawable-xhdpi","children":[{"title":"ic_launcher.png <span style='color:#111;'> 14.05KB </span>","children":null,"spread":false}],"spread":false},{"title":"values","children":[{"title":"strings.xml <span style='color:#111;'> 400B </span>","children":null,"spread":false},{"title":"styles.xml <span style='color:#111;'> 697B </span>","children":null,"spread":false},{"title":"dimens.xml <span style='color:#111;'> 220B </span>","children":null,"spread":false}],"spread":false},{"title":"values-sw720dp-land","children":[{"title":"dimens.xml <span style='color:#111;'> 277B </span>","children":null,"spread":false}],"spread":false},{"title":"values-v14","children":[{"title":"styles.xml <span style='color:#111;'> 457B </span>","children":null,"spread":false}],"spread":false}],"spread":false},{"title":"assets","children":null,"spread":false},{"title":"gen","children":[{"title":"com","children":[{"title":"xinhui","children":[{"title":"appsystem","children":[{"title":"BuildConfig.java <span style='color:#111;'> 162B </span>","children":null,"spread":false},{"title":"R.java <span style='color:#111;'> 5.23KB </span>","children":null,"spread":false}],"spread":true}],"spread":true}],"spread":true}],"spread":true},{"title":"libs","children":[{"title":"android-support-v4.jar <span style='color:#111;'> 543.16KB </span>","children":null,"spread":false}],"spread":true},{"title":".classpath <span style='color:#111;'> 475B </span>","children":null,"spread":false},{"title":"proguard-project.txt <span style='color:#111;'> 781B </span>","children":null,"spread":false},{"title":"bin","children":[{"title":"classes","children":[{"title":"com","children":[{"title":"xinhui","children":[{"title":"service","children":[{"title":"WatchAppService.class <span style='color:#111;'> 2.14KB </span>","children":null,"spread":false},{"title":"WatchAppService$1.class <span style='color:#111;'> 2.36KB </span>","children":null,"spread":false}],"spread":false},{"title":"ui","children":[{"title":"MainActivity$7.class <span style='color:#111;'> 1.13KB </span>","children":null,"spread":false},{"title":"MainActivity$4.class <span style='color:#111;'> 2.15KB </span>","children":null,"spread":false},{"title":"LockAppActivity.class <span style='color:#111;'> 4.66KB </span>","children":null,"spread":false},{"title":"MainActivity$6.class <span style='color:#111;'> 2.47KB </span>","children":null,"spread":false},{"title":"MainActivity$8.class <span style='color:#111;'> 938B </span>","children":null,"spread":false},{"title":"AppInfoProvider.class <span style='color:#111;'> 2.63KB </span>","children":null,"spread":false},{"title":"MainActivity$5.class <span style='color:#111;'> 933B </span>","children":null,"spread":false},{"title":"MainActivity$11.class <span style='color:#111;'> 1.72KB </span>","children":null,"spread":false},{"title":"MainActivity$2.class <span style='color:#111;'> 5.82KB </span>","children":null,"spread":false},{"title":"MainActivity$1.class <span style='color:#111;'> 1.77KB </span>","children":null,"spread":false},{"title":"AppInfo.class <span style='color:#111;'> 1.42KB </span>","children":null,"spread":false},{"title":"MainActivity$3.class <span style='color:#111;'> 1.04KB </span>","children":null,"spread":false},{"title":"KeyboardUtil.class <span style='color:#111;'> 1.86KB </span>","children":null,"spread":false},{"title":"MainActivity.class <span style='color:#111;'> 15.75KB </span>","children":null,"spread":false},{"title":"MainActivity$10.class <span style='color:#111;'> 914B </span>","children":null,"spread":false},{"title":"MainActivity$9.class <span style='color:#111;'> 2.35KB </span>","children":null,"spread":false},{"title":"MainActivity$AppManagerViews.class <span style='color:#111;'> 763B </span>","children":null,"spread":false},{"title":"KeyboardUtil$1.class <span style='color:#111;'> 1.97KB </span>","children":null,"spread":false},{"title":"MainActivity$AppManagerAdapter.class <span style='color:#111;'> 3.31KB </span>","children":null,"spread":false}],"spread":false},{"title":"appsystem","children":[{"title":"R$layout.class <span style='color:#111;'> 579B </span>","children":null,"spread":false},{"title":"R$style.class <span style='color:#111;'> 474B </span>","children":null,"spread":false},{"title":"R$dimen.class <span style='color:#111;'> 467B </span>","children":null,"spread":false},{"title":"BuildConfig.class <span style='color:#111;'> 349B </span>","children":null,"spread":false},{"title":"R$drawable.class <span style='color:#111;'> 944B </span>","children":null,"spread":false},{"title":"R$attr.class <span style='color:#111;'> 346B </span>","children":null,"spread":false},{"title":"R$xml.class <span style='color:#111;'> 394B </span>","children":null,"spread":false},{"title":"R$id.class <span style='color:#111;'> 1.22KB </span>","children":null,"spread":false},{"title":"R.class <span style='color:#111;'> 739B </span>","children":null,"spread":false},{"title":"R$string.class <span style='color:#111;'> 593B </span>","children":null,"spread":false},{"title":"R$menu.class <span style='color:#111;'> 401B </span>","children":null,"spread":false}],"spread":false},{"title":"data","children":[{"title":"HandleDB.class <span style='color:#111;'> 2.35KB </span>","children":null,"spread":false},{"title":"DBHelper.class <span style='color:#111;'> 1.37KB </span>","children":null,"spread":false}],"spread":false}],"spread":false}],"spread":true}],"spread":true},{"title":"AndroidManifest.xml <span style='color:#111;'> 1.46KB </span>","children":null,"spread":false},{"title":"jarlist.cache <span style='color:#111;'> 120B </span>","children":null,"spread":false},{"title":"res","children":null,"spread":false}],"spread":true}],"spread":false}],"spread":true}]

评论信息

  • guzl86 :
    多谢分享,谢谢
    2020-06-11
  • chenjincan111 :
    东西不错,学习使用还是很有效果
    2020-04-02
  • 小葵花009 :
    很完美 效果很好 很实用 至于怎么样 下载试试就知道
    2018-10-19
  • xfingerx :
    还可以.................................
    2018-03-15
  • 大饭饭i :
    很棒很厉害了
    2017-11-28

免责申明

【只为小站】的资源来自网友分享,仅供学习研究,请务必在下载后24小时内给予删除,不得用于其他任何用途,否则后果自负。基于互联网的特殊性,【只为小站】 无法对用户传输的作品、信息、内容的权属或合法性、合规性、真实性、科学性、完整权、有效性等进行实质审查;无论 【只为小站】 经营者是否已进行审查,用户均应自行承担因其传输的作品、信息、内容而可能或已经产生的侵权或权属纠纷等法律责任。
本站所有资源不代表本站的观点或立场,基于网友分享,根据中国法律《信息网络传播权保护条例》第二十二条之规定,若资源存在侵权或相关问题请联系本站客服人员,zhiweidada#qq.com,请把#换成@,本站将给予最大的支持与配合,做到及时反馈和处理。关于更多版权及免责申明参见 版权及免责申明